    You will probably need to go onto waiting lists, generally it's not a case of ring up & go to buy a kitten as good Breeders tend to breed when they have homes available for any that don't make the grade as Show/Breeding Cats, so it's likely you'll be put onto a waiting list.

    But that's good as it gives you time to get to know the Breeders, make sure they ask you 1001 questions & grill you on everything! And you ask them plenty also! Getting to know a few Breeders is always a good idea & to make sure you really happy with the one you pick.
